For the Triber users here: I know it is not summer, but how good is the AC. The AC was/ is? one of the sore spots of the Duster.

Regards
Sutripta

The AC works well. I'm from Chennai and the weather was hot here in September. I can say that the AC is way better than in some of the cabs I have taken here.
I always use the front row ACs and the rear vents were always shut but the front rows can cool the cabin at a good pace.

Once in its life, I have used all the rows of AC and no doubt that it is a chiller. So, with all rows up, the AC is brilliant. (Takes a toll on FE and power!)

Renault India begins first shipment of Triber to South Africa.
Quote:
Chennai: French auto-major Renault India on Tuesday commenced the first shipment of the latest car Triber from the Ennore Port here to South Africa. "It is great day for us. We are exporting about 600 cars today. We were at the port in this morning. This is first lot of Triber going out of India," Renault India (operations) country CEO Venkatram Mamillapalle told reporters.

He said the Triber had crossed sales of 20,000 units in the domestic market registering a cumulative growth of 70 per cent for the company in the last two months. Renault Triber comes with the new ENERGY petrol engine of 1.0 litre offering balance between performance and fuel economy at low maintenance costs. Besides Triber, Renault India currently retails its popular hatchback KWID, sports utility vehicle Duster, premium SUV Captur. The company has widespread presence of more than 350 sales and 264 service facilities across the country.
